Honeit
+ Combines calling, transcription, and candidate presentation in one tool
+ Soundbites let hiring managers hear candidates directly
- Geared toward recruiting and RPO rather than general meetings
MeetMinutes
+ Strong multilingual support, including mixed-language meetings
+ Works across several major conferencing platforms
- Joins meetings to capture them rather than operating fully bot-free
